Prep and Cook Time

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 8 minutes
  • Total Time: 18 minutes

Yield

Serves 4 elegantly satisfying toasts

Difficulty Level

easy -‍ perfect for a lazy weekend⁤ breakfast or ⁤elegant‌ brunch

Ingredients

  • 4 slices of ⁤rustic sourdough⁤ or multigrain bread
  • 6 ripe fresh figs,quartered‌ lengthwise
  • 1/2 cup walnut halves,toasted
  • 1/4 cup pure ‍honey,preferably wildflower or orange⁤ blossom
  • 2 tbsp ‌ unsalted butter
  • 1 tsp fresh lemon juice
  • Pinch of flaky sea salt
  • Optional: ⁣ fresh thyme or rosemary ‍leaves for garnish

Instructions

  1. Toast the walnuts: In a dry skillet over medium heat,toast ‍the walnut halves for 4-5 minutes,shaking the pan occasionally until‍ fragrant ⁢and ​golden. ⁣Remove promptly to prevent burning. Set aside.
  2. Prepare the honey glaze: in a small saucepan, ‌melt‍ the butter ​over low ​heat.Stir ⁤in the honey and fresh‍ lemon juice, whisking ⁤gently until ‌the glaze is smooth and slightly⁢ warm. Remove from heat and reserve.
  3. Toast⁢ the bread: Lightly toast your sourdough‍ or multigrain slices ⁢until ‍thay⁢ are ‍crisp⁤ on ‍the​ outside but still​ tender within. A crisp toast creates the perfect base ‍to⁤ soak⁣ up the honey glaze without becoming soggy.
  4. Glaze the figs: In the ⁣same skillet ⁢used for walnuts, ‌reduce heat to ⁢low, add⁢ the quartered figs, ‌and gently​ brush​ the honey glaze⁤ over them. Sauté ⁢just until the figs soften slightly but hold their shape-about 2 ⁣minutes. This step intensifies ‍the ‍fruit’s⁤ natural sweetness.
  5. Assemble the toast: Place​ the toasted bread ‍on‍ a serving⁢ plate, layer⁤ evenly with the honey-glazed figs, and generously sprinkle with the toasted walnuts. Drizzle⁤ any remaining honey‍ glaze‍ over the⁢ top and ‍finish ‌with ⁤a pinch of flaky sea salt⁣ to enhance the flavors.
  6. Garnish and serve: Add a few fresh thyme or​ rosemary leaves⁢ for an herbal note and⁤ serve immediately‍ while the⁤ toast still retains its contrasting textures and warm glaze.

Tips for Selecting and Preparing Fresh Figs to‌ Transform Your Breakfast experience

Choosing the right figs ‌is ⁢essential ​for⁣ this ⁣honey-glazed fig & ‌walnut toast. Look for figs that are plump,​ fragrant, and ‌tender⁣ with a ⁣slight give when gently pressed-too firm means underripe, ⁤while mushy figs indicate overripeness.⁣ Store‍ fresh figs⁢ in the⁤ refrigerator and⁢ use within 2 ⁢days for peak flavor.​ Avoid ⁣washing figs until just ⁣prior to use to keep ​their ⁤delicate skin intact.

For a​ more‌ intense⁣ sweetness, opt for mission or black figs if available, but the customary purple or‌ green varieties work beautifully. When slicing, quarter⁢ figs lengthwise to create eye-catching wedges that hold the⁣ glaze⁣ well.

Chef’s Notes

  • Substitutions: If walnuts are not your ​favorite,pecans or⁤ toasted almonds‍ also ⁣provide a lovely crunch and nutty‌ depth.
  • Make-ahead‌ tip: ⁣ Toast walnuts in ​advance ‌and store in an airtight container. Honey ‌glaze‌ can be prepared ‍and⁤ gently ‍reheated before serving.
  • variation: Add a smear of ⁢ricotta or mascarpone on the‌ toast before topping with⁢ figs⁣ and walnuts⁣ for creamy contrast.
  • Common pitfall: Avoid overheating⁣ honey as‌ it can loose its ⁣delicate floral notes.‍ Keep the glaze warm, not boiling.

Serving Suggestions

This ‌toast shines‌ best ‌when served warm or at room temperature. Pair ‌it ‍with a rich cup⁢ of freshly⁢ brewed coffee​ or a fragrant herbal tea like chamomile.Garnish with a few​ fresh herbs to‍ add color ⁤and fragrance.For ‌a‌ light‍ brunch, complement your ⁤dish with ​a ‌side of Greek‍ yogurt topped with a drizzle of ⁣honey and ‍a sprinkle of cinnamon-a​ harmonious companion to the fig and​ walnut toast.

Q&A

Q&A: Sweet Meets ‍Crunch – The ‌Magic of Honey-Glazed Fig & Walnut Toast

Q1: What makes ‍honey-glazed fig and walnut toast such‌ a ⁣delightful combination?
​
A:‌ The⁢ magic‌ lies​ in the beautiful ​balance ⁢of ⁣textures and​ flavors. The honey glaze adds a ‍luscious⁤ sweetness and⁢ sticky ‌glaze that complements‍ the ‌natural jammy richness‍ of​ figs. ‍Walnuts ⁣bring ‌a satisfying crunch and slight earthiness, creating ‌a harmony between sweet, nutty, and crunchy that awakens the palate with every bite.Q2: ‍Why choose figs for‌ this toast, instead of ⁢other fruits?
A: Figs are‍ uniquely luscious with a‌ delicate ‍chewiness and⁤ tiny ⁤seeds that ⁢provide a subtle crunch. Their​ naturally⁤ honeyed⁣ flavor is ‌intensified when lightly glazed,⁢ making‍ them ideal ‌for​ pairing with crunchy nuts and toasted bread.This ‍combination ⁤creates a ⁣layering of textures and natural​ sweetness that’s⁤ hard⁤ to ⁢replicate with other​ fruits.

Q3:⁣ How does honey ​transform the flavor profile ⁢of the toast?
‍
A: Honey acts as a natural sweetener‍ and⁤ glaze,⁢ amplifying ​the figs’​ fruitiness while adding floral undertones. When drizzled warm, it adds a shimmering, sticky finish that ⁤enhances both flavor‍ and texture, ⁤making the ‍toast feel indulgent ‍yet ⁢wholesome.

Q4:​ what​ types of⁤ bread work best ​for this toast?
‌
A: Sturdy,‍ artisanal breads like sourdough, ​whole grain,⁣ or rustic country ‍loaves‌ are⁢ ideal. Their ⁢firm‌ crumb and slight tang provide a‍ robust⁢ foundation, allowing the sweet, tender figs ⁤and ‍rich walnuts to​ shine⁢ without becoming ​soggy. Toasting the bread until golden crisp also adds an additional layer of crunch.

Q5: Can this toast be customized for different tastes⁤ or dietary preferences?
A: ​Absolutely! For a ‍dairy ⁣boost,add⁣ a smear ⁣of ⁤ricotta,mascarpone,or​ a thick Greek yogurt underneath⁢ the figs. For vegan⁤ or nut-free versions,⁤ swap walnuts for toasted⁤ pumpkin seeds or ⁣sunflower​ seeds, and use plant-based‍ yogurt ​alternatives. Fresh herbs like thyme or⁢ rosemary can also be sprinkled ⁢on for a savory twist.Q6: Is‌ this toast suitable for any⁣ meal or occasion?
‍
A: Definitely! It makes ​an ⁣elegant ​breakfast or brunch‌ centerpiece, a ⁢rapid afternoon ⁣snack,⁤ or ​even a​ light⁣ dessert paired ⁢with a cup of tea.Its blend ⁢of⁢ sweetness and crunch offers comfort ⁢and ‌sophistication in every bite, ⁢perfect ⁢for anytime indulgence.

Q7: How can ​one achieve the perfect ‌honey glaze without overpowering ‌the figs?
⁣
A: Warm the honey gently to a pourable consistency, than brush lightly over ‌fresh or lightly roasted figs just before assembling the​ toast. ​This ensures a delicate coating that enhances rather than masks the ⁣figs’ ‌flavor. A little goes a long way-too⁤ much honey can⁣ overshadow ⁤the ‌natural​ fruitiness and texture that make this dish special.

Q8:⁣ What makes the walnut an essential component ⁤in this recipe?
A:‍ Walnuts ‍contribute a hearty⁣ crunch and subtle bitterness that‍ counterbalances the figs’ sweetness and honey’s ​floral notes. their natural oils ‍add richness⁢ and depth, while the texture contrast⁢ keeps the toast ⁢from leaning too‍ soft or sugary, ​making each ⁤bite satisfyingly complex.
